Camden County bus service rebranded to Tri-County Transit

tri county transit busIn the summer of 2017 OATS, Inc. partnered with Camden County Developmental Disability Resources to add another bus to system and offer additional night and weekend service. The bus officially has a new name and logo, and operates under the name Tri‐County Transit.

“The area around Camden County has had a need for more transportation services for quite some time”, said Jack Heusted, OATS Mid‐MO regional Director. “We now have 19 buses operating in Camden County alone. It’s not easy to get from one side of the Lake to the other without transportation due to the long distance, so that’s where OATS comes in,” added Heusted. Only one Camden County bus offers night and weekend service due to limited funding, but that is expected to grow thanks to a newly formed Lake Ozark Transportation Council made up of individuals from Camden, Miller and Morgan counties.
Fares for OATS service are $5 round‐trip within the city limits, $7 for county service and $9 for county-to‐county service. Residents may schedule rides by calling OATS MidMO Regional Office at (800)269‐ 6287 or (573)449‐3789.
